Why study a double degree in Business and Arts? With Business, you will explore everything from finance and law to statistics and management. With Arts, you can choose from almost 40 major and minor areas of study and explore your passions and career goals. Some students arrive at university with a specific plan for their studies and their career. Other curious minds prefer to keep their options open, exploring whats possible and uncovering new pathways for the future as they go. Combining a Bachelor of Business with a Bachelor of Arts is one of the best ways to spark that curiosity and open a world of opportunity.
